What are Repo Storage Sheds?

Repo storage sheds are sheds that have been repossessed by lenders due to unpaid loans or other financial difficulties by the original owner. This means you can often find excellent quality sheds at prices well below their original retail value. They can range from small garden sheds to larger workshops and garages, offering a variety of sizes and features.

Where to Find Repo Storage Sheds Near Me?

Unfortunately, there isn't a centralized database for repossessed sheds. Finding them often involves a bit of legwork and resourcefulness. Here are some avenues to explore:

  • Online Classifieds: Websites like Craigslist, Facebook Marketplace, and OfferUp are great places to start. Search using keywords like "repo shed," "repossessed storage shed," "foreclosure shed," or even just "shed for sale" and filter by your location and price range. Be prepared to sift through listings and ask clarifying questions.
  • Auction Websites: Online auction sites, like GovDeals or other local auction sites, sometimes list repossessed items, including sheds. These auctions often operate on a bidding system, so be sure you're comfortable with that process.
  • Local Dealerships: Contact local shed dealers or retailers directly. While they may not explicitly advertise repo sheds, they might have inventory that they're looking to move quickly at a discounted price.
  • Directly contacting lenders: Some lenders will list repossessed property, including sheds, on their websites or through local announcements. This is less common, however.

What to Consider Before Buying a Repo Storage Shed?

Buying a repo shed is a significant purchase, so careful consideration is crucial. Here are some vital points to check:

H2: What is the condition of the shed?

This is arguably the most crucial aspect. Thoroughly inspect the shed for any damage, including:

  • Structural Issues: Look for cracks, warping, or signs of rot in the walls, roof, and floor.
  • Doors and Windows: Check for proper operation and any damage.
  • Foundation: If it has a concrete or other foundation, inspect for cracks or settling.
  • Roofing: Examine the roof for leaks, damage, or missing shingles or materials.

H2: What are the dimensions and features of the shed?

Measure the space where you intend to place the shed to ensure it will fit comfortably. Also, consider the features included, such as doors, windows, shelving, and any electrical or plumbing connections. Note that repossessed sheds may or may not have these features.

H2: What is the legal status of the shed?

Ensure that the seller has the legal right to sell the shed and that the sale is legitimate. Request documentation to verify ownership and any necessary permits or licenses.

H2: What is the cost of transportation and installation?

Moving a shed can be costly, particularly larger structures. Factor in transportation costs, potential permits, and any needed installation or setup expenses.

H2: Are there any hidden costs or repairs needed?

Be prepared for potential repair costs. While a repo shed is likely cheaper, unseen damage might require unexpected expenses. Factor in a contingency for repairs during your budgeting process.

H2: What is the seller's reputation?

If buying from an individual, research their reputation online or check reviews, if available. For online auctions, read terms and conditions carefully.
